UM WELCOMES DELEGATES FROM INDONESIAN PARTNER SCHOOL FOR COURTESY MEETING
The University of Mindanao warmly welcomed the delegation from Islamic University of Muhammad Arsyad Al Banjari, Banjarmasin (UNISKA), Indonesia during their courtesy visit to the Matina campus.
This visit provided a meaningful opportunity to strengthen institutional ties and deepen mutual understanding between the two universities. UNISKA is a partner institution of UM Tagum College, and the delegates are currently visiting to deliver lectures and conduct community service programs.
The guests were welcomed by UM officials, headed by UM President, Dr. Guillermo P. Torres, Jr., and Chief Academic Officer, Dr. Eugenio S. Guhao, Jr.
UMTC Branch Director Dr. Evelyn Saludes and Dean of the College, Dr. Gina Israel, along with two other UMTC personnel, accompanied the 7 department heads from UNISKA to the Matina campus.
The engagement highlighted our shared commitment to academic collaboration, faculty and student mobility, and cross-cultural exchange. Through dialogue and knowledge sharing, both institutions explored ways to expand cooperation in teaching, research, and international programs that benefit our academic communities.
